INDIRECT TECHNIQUE
Indirect Technique is when the mosaic is created backwards like a mirror image.
The method involves temporarily fixing the mosaic pieces to a removable backing (brown paper) which holds the design together.
When completed the whole mosaic is transferred onto the base.

DIRECT TECHNIQUE
Direct Technique is when the tesserae (mosaic pieces) are glued directly on the wooden support like in roman time, using tweezers and tile adhesive.
